I actually don´t understand what people are so mad at.
Fen is a highly impulsive character.
Fen tries to do good for her country.
Fen has troubles relying on Dalinar.
Fen is probably under a lot of stress by the situation in general, the merchant council, having expected an attack and still thinking Odium must have some Ace up his sleeve.
Odium now tells them they´ll have an argument.
Jasnah is a logician and prepares a logical argument.
Odium knows that populism and appealing to emotions works much better.
So, in a highly unstable situation an impulsive character is presented by an emotional argument, seeing someone she trusted slandered and beaten and an argument that at first glance seems to lead to Odiums conclusion.
That Odiums entire argument is basically one big Ad Hominem does not matter, this is not about logic. Odium cleverly uses her state of stress and despair playing into her personal weaknesses. I found it to be one of the best parts of the book.
